Celestica Inc vs Comfort Systems USA Inc — how do they compare? Celestica Inc trades at $313.5 (market cap $39.77B), while Comfort Systems USA Inc trades at $1,677.95 (market cap $58.94B). The key difference: Comfort Systems USA Inc is the larger of the two by market cap, and Comfort Systems USA Inc pays a 0.21% dividend while Celestica Inc pays none. About Celestica Inc

Celestica provides supply chain and manufacturing solutions for global technology companies. It specializes in high-complexity assembly and platform solutions for AI data centers, aerospace, and medical markets.

About Comfort Systems USA Inc

Comfort Systems USA is a premier provider of mechanical and electrical contracting services. It specializes in HVAC, plumbing, and energy management solutions for commercial and industrial facilities.
